Other Productions
A revival of interest in the Bismarck was reflected in numerous publications that followed the film, as well as a variety of scale models that were produced. When the 1989 expedition by Dr. Robert Ballard to locate and photograph the remains of the battleship proved to be successful, further attention was directed to the story of the Bismarck. A number of documentaries have also been produced including the Channel 4 mini series "Battle of Hood and Bismarck" (2002) and Hunt for the Bismarck aired in 2007 on the History Channel network worldwide.
